news 2026/4/16 17:28:37

OPEN SPEEDY vs 传统开发:效率对比实测

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
OPEN SPEEDY vs 传统开发:效率对比实测

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
使用OPEN SPEEDY快速生成一个完整的RESTful API服务,包含用户认证、数据CRUD操作和文件上传功能。与传统手动编码方式对比,记录开发时间、代码行数和性能指标。API应使用Express.js框架,支持JWT认证,并附带Swagger文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在做一个前后端分离项目时,我尝试用OPEN SPEEDY和传统开发方式分别实现相同的RESTful API服务,结果效率差距大到让我震惊。下面分享这个对比实验的完整过程和实测数据,给正在纠结技术选型的朋友们一些参考。

  1. 项目需求拆解需要实现用户系统的基础功能:注册登录(JWT认证)、个人资料CRUD、头像上传。要求代码规范可维护,且必须自动生成Swagger接口文档。传统方式我准备用Express.js+MySQL手动开发,OPEN SPEEDY则直接描述需求生成代码。

  2. 传统开发耗时记录从零开始搭建项目花了我将近8小时:

  3. 2小时配置Express基础框架和数据库连接
  4. 1.5小时写用户模型和迁移脚本
  5. 2小时实现JWT中间件和登录逻辑
  6. 1小时完成CRUD接口
  7. 0.5小时处理文件上传
  8. 1小时调试Swagger文档生成 最终代码量达到487行,还不包括反复调试时推翻重写的部分。

  9. OPEN SPEEDY操作流程同样的需求,操作过程简单到不可思议:

  10. 在对话框输入"生成Express.js的RESTful API,包含JWT用户认证、资料CRUD和文件上传,输出Swagger文档"
  11. 等待约30秒后获得完整项目代码
  12. 检查生成的代码结构,发现已经包含:
    • 预配置的Express应用骨架
    • 带密码加密的用户模型
    • 完整的/auth、/users路由组
    • 自动集成的swagger-ui-express
    • 封装好的文件上传中间件
  13. 总代码行数仅需维护212行核心逻辑

  14. 关键指标对比

  15. 开发时间:8小时 vs 3分钟(含检查时间)
  16. 代码行数:487行 vs 212行
  17. 文档完整性:手动编写常遗漏细节 vs 自动生成标准OpenAPI规范
  18. 错误率:调试时发现5处逻辑错误 vs 生成代码零运行时错误

  19. 性能实测数据用JMeter对两个版本进行压力测试(100并发):

  20. 认证接口QPS:传统版183 vs AI版201
  21. 文件上传延迟:传统版156ms vs AI版142ms
  22. 内存占用:传统版89MB vs AI版76MB AI生成的代码反而在性能上略胜一筹,推测是因为避免了冗余代码和优化了中间件链。

  23. 维护成本差异两周后需要新增手机号验证功能:

  24. 传统方式:要理解原有代码结构,小心避免破坏现有逻辑,耗时2小时
  25. OPEN SPEEDY:直接描述新需求,30秒生成兼容的更新代码

这个实验让我深刻体会到,像InsCode(快马)平台这样的AI编程工具,已经能大幅超越人工编码的效率天花板。特别是它的智能补全和错误预防机制,让开发者能专注业务逻辑而非技术细节。

最惊喜的是生成的项目可以直接一键部署,不用折腾服务器配置。对于需要快速验证想法的场景,这种从编码到上线的无缝衔接,至少能节省团队60%的初始成本。建议各位开发者亲自试试看,你会回来感谢我的。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
使用OPEN SPEEDY快速生成一个完整的RESTful API服务,包含用户认证、数据CRUD操作和文件上传功能。与传统手动编码方式对比,记录开发时间、代码行数和性能指标。API应使用Express.js框架,支持JWT认证,并附带Swagger文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/16 12:26:07

ChromeDriver vs 传统爬虫:效率对比实验

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个对比实验项目,分别使用ChromeDriverSelenium和RequestsBeautifulSoup实现同一个新闻网站的数据采集。需要:1.相同目标网站 2.相同数据字段 3.性能指…

作者头像 李华
网站建设 2026/4/16 13:03:51

工业控制电路仿真设计:系统学习与建模方法

工业控制电路仿真设计:从零构建系统级建模能力你有没有遇到过这样的场景?辛辛苦苦画好原理图、打样PCB、焊上芯片,结果一通电——输出振荡、ADC采样跳变、电机嗡嗡作响。排查半天,发现是反馈电阻选错了值,或者电源去耦…

作者头像 李华
网站建设 2026/4/16 12:25:17

React安全入门:小白必知的10个基础防护技巧

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个面向React新手的交互式学习应用,功能包括:1) 10个基础安全知识点的图文讲解;2) 每个知识点配套的代码沙箱练习环境;3) 安全…

作者头像 李华
网站建设 2026/4/15 19:59:50

LLAMA-FACTORY极速验证:1小时打造定制化写作助手

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发写作助手原型系统,要求:1.加载用户提供的10篇范文作为风格样本 2.实现温度系数动态调节 3.集成敏感词过滤模块 4.提供Markdown实时预览。使用LLAMA-3-8…

作者头像 李华
网站建设 2026/4/16 14:32:52

用VibeVoice生成AI导师语音指导学生在线学习

用VibeVoice生成AI导师语音指导学生在线学习 在今天的在线教育场景中,一个普遍的痛点是:课程内容大多由单向讲解构成,缺乏真实课堂中的互动感。学生听久了容易走神,而教师录制一节生动的带问答环节的课程又耗时耗力。如果能有一个…

作者头像 李华
网站建设 2026/4/16 14:04:44

快速验证:用FASTDFS构建原型系统的5种创意方案

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 设计一个基于FASTDFS的网盘系统原型,包含以下核心功能:1) 用户注册登录;2) 文件上传下载;3) 文件夹管理;4) 文件分享链接…

作者头像 李华